Symfony Development Services

Do you need adaptable Symfony development services for your Web App?

We can give you immediate access to Symfony developers to speed up

your existing Symfony-based web application development projects

or carry out a new one from scratch.

Contact us

You are requested by your business to accelerate your Symfony-based web development project or want to create a new app based on the Symfony PHP framework. The problem is that your IT team is short on Symfony developers. That makes you unable to deliver your project within a deadline. Don’t worry! We can help by giving you access to Symfony developers who can provide you with professional Symfony web development services. They will help you deliver all your Symfony projects predictably, using best practices, on time, and meeting all your business expectations.

Build Complex Web Apps Based on Symfony Framework

Symfony is a very popular open-source framework that is especially good for big-scale projects.

 

Our Symfony Development Services

Our Symfony developers can help you with the following tasks:

  • Symfony web development from scratch

  • Migrating your existing application to Symfony

  • Refactoring Symfony app code to increase its maintainability

  • Documenting your Symfony web development practice and defining coding standards for your project

  • Design assistance to ensure your application is clean and polished

  • Code review to remove common mistakes and suggest improvements

  • Support & maintenance services

Apps You Can Create Based on Symfony

With Symfony developers you can create the following types of web and mobile applications:

Symfony Development Process

We follow a very detailed process described briefly below to provide our clients with high-quality Symfony web development services.

Why Use Symfony Development Services From Multishoring?

  • We are one of the largest and most experienced IT outsourcing companies in Poland

  • High-quality IT services thanks to well-defined processes

  • Custom software development process based on Agile and DevOps principles.

  • Easy and flexible access to over 3,000 developers in one of the best countries to outsource from (Poland), including Symfony developers

  • 500 experienced consultants and senior developers (including with specialization in the Symfony web application development) located across the whole U.S.A. and other major Western countries

  • Like-your-own-team experience – the model of cooperation with personal meetings whenever needed ensures that you feel our developers as your own on-site team, even if most of the work is done remotely

Case Study

Start Your Symfony Development Project With Us

Hire us and count on a professional team of Symfony developers that will help you deliver all your Symfony projects predictably, using best practices, on time, and meeting all your business expectations. Smartly cooperate with them based on a nearshoring and offshoring basis. You don’t need to look any longer. We have years of experience, dozens of Symfony developers, and mature processes. Ask us for a proposal.

 

FAQ

What is PHP Framework Symfony?

Symfony is a set of reusable PHP components and a PHP framework to build web applications, APIs, microservices and web services. With Symfony, you can speed up the creation and maintenance of your PHP web applications, end repetitive coding tasks, and enjoy the power of controlling your code. You can find out more about the Symfony framework here.

What is PHP?

PHP language is a general-purpose scripting language that can be used to develop dynamic and interactive websites. It evolved from HTML5, making it easier for developers without external files or databases needed in their projects. PHP extension use has been adapting over time, with regular upgrades unlocking new capabilities every release (version 8 was released in November 2020).

What are the benefits of PHP web development for businesses?

These are the main advantages of PHP web development for businesses:

1) PHP is Cost-Effective: PHP is a free and open-source language that provides developers with limitless possibilities. It’s the selling factor for why so many businesses choose this web development option, as it can be used without limitations or price tags attached to them – making costs minimal in comparison even when compared to other server types such as MySQL/.NET Framework hosted solutions from Microsoft Azure Platforms.

In addition, since PHP has been distributed under General Public License (GPL), copyright laws aren’t being broken because these programs come straight out of your average script Kiddie laptop!

2) PHP is Time Effective: Another advantage of PHP is its dual nature. It can be used both as a procedural language and an Object-Oriented one, meaning that code reusability, in this case, becomes possible since developers won’t have to implement each component separately but once instead of multiple times for different purposes or applications developed by them on top other languages/frameworks like CodeIgniter framework which also saves time while developing useful functions needed during the project development process with help from these frameworks’ prebuilt libraries containing everyday tasks specific to web application projects made easy!

3) PHP is Platform Independent: PHP supports and can run on any platform, including Linux, Unix, macOS, or Windows. It also has the capability of running multiple servers such as Microsoft IIS for web development with Caudium etc., Apache Web server, which is mainly used in enterprise-level hosting environments to power websites alongside MySQL database management system – this one is best suited if you’re looking out more stability than speed because it offers a lot greater safety features not found otherwise!

4) PHP is Easy to Use: The PHP community is enormous and ready to help in case problems arise. The open-source nature of the language makes it easy for developers, even those who are new or not so confident with code languages like C# or Java. All this means that when you choose a platform such as WordPress, which utilizes an engine written in this dialect, there’s plenty of support available post-project launch – something many other technologies lack nowadays because they haven’t evolved enough yet!

5) PHP is Versatile and Flexible: The versatility and ease of use make it a popular choice for many web developers. Built on the concept of object-oriented programming, PHP is platform-independent, which means you can create your site in any language that has been installed onto an individual browser or server without having to worry about how others will be able to view the content; as long as they have internet access! In addition, because its objects are accessible from multiple languages at once through inheritance, integrating websites created with other technologies is much more straightforward than using different coding styles like Java Scripting (Javascript).

You can find out more about our PHP development services here.

Why use Symfony framework for your web app development project?

Symfony is the second (after Laravel) most popular PHP framework, according to GitHub. This means that it can bring you all the benefits associated with PHP while making it easy and fast to code with the standard, low-level functionality Symfony provides. The use of high-quality, pre-vetted functionality included in the Symfony PHP framework increases software reliability, speeds up programming time, and simplifies testing. You should also remember that Symfony is especially good for big-scale projects due to its modular system of components.

Who uses Symfony?

There are plenty of well-known PHP projects using Symfony components or based on the Symfony framework, including:

1) CMS: Droopa, Joomla!, Sulu

2) E-commerce: Magento, PrestaShop, Sylius

3) PIM & CRM: Akeneo PIM, Pimcore, CiviCRM

4) Other popular commercial projects: Bolt, Google Cloud Platform SDK, Spotify, BlaBlaCar, DailyMotion, and many more

What makes Symfony great? (Symfony Pros)

Symfony is one of the best choices for PHP developers because it gives them enormous freedom in building complex web applications. The main benefits of using this framework include:

– A predefined structure that is known and thought out by many people

– Pre-established design patterns in the application

– Rapid development base on predefined functions

–  Modules, libraries, and plugins that developers can add to the application

– Wide customization possibilities of these tools

– Integration with ORM (Object-Relational Mapping)

– Test automation

– High flexibility in modifying and developing already created code

– High security

– Excellent documentation

– Huge community

– Stability and sustainability due to Symfony being one of the few commercially supported frameworks

Is Symfony web development expensive?

Building your web app based on the Symfony PHP framework is one of the most cost-efficient ways to run a project. This is because Symfony web application development projects rely on Symfony‘s reusable components. They save time for your developers who don’t have to build their several tools from scratch as they are already created and customized. If you additionally have professional and experienced Symfony developers in your project team, you can count on delivering all your Symfony web application development projects in a very cost-friendly way.

Symfony vs Laravel – what is the difference between these two PHP frameworks?

Laravel is an open-source PHP framework that has an MVC (Model-View-Controller) design pattern in its core. It’s an excellent framework that requires minimal configuration and has an expressive syntax. To create web apps, Laravel reuses the existing components that it can take from different frameworks (you can find out more about Laravel development services here).

Symfony is another PHP framework that relies on MVC pattern and just like Laravel can be used on various computing platforms. It has several things in common with Laravel. Both frameworks use PHP as their programming language and are cross-platform, multi-user, and multi-language content. The two provide the scaffolding of the application, pattern for interfaces, and support text search.

The main difference between the two frameworks is that Symfony is more complex and harder to learn, though it better works for bigger projects.

Why should you hire Symfony developers form a Symfony development company?

Hiring a Symfony application development company can help you build a website or app for your business faster and more cost-efficiently than using your internal resources. This is because Symfony development companies have usually much more experience in creating Symfony-based apps than your own people.

As the Symfony framework is quite simple to work with, it still requires several skills, including web development (HTML, PHP, JavaScript, CSS) and database management skills, a good understanding of OOP & MVC, knowledge of cloud computing and APIs, and finally knowledge of the latest updates in the framework.

If you don’t have enough developers that are proficient in these technologies and have enough time for a new project, it is better to hire Symfony developers from a leading Symfony development company such as Multishoring. We have dozens of Symfony developers who can provide you with professional Symfony application development services. They will help you deliver all your Symfony-based projects predictably, using best practices, on time, and meeting all your business expectations.